Afobe suffers knee injury at Millwall

Benik Afobe has suffered a knee injury while playing on loan at Millwall.

The 20-year-old forward sustained the injury to his left knee in a Championship match against Wolverhampton Wanderers at The Den. Subsequent investigations have confirmed a torn anterior cruciate ligament.

Afobe, who had been on loan at Millwall since February will now return to Arsenal and will undergo surgery shortly. He is expected to be out of action until the autumn.

The England Under-21 international, who was part of Arsenal’s first team squad for the 2012 pre-season tour of Asia, spent the first six months of this season on loan with Bolton Wanderers, where he made 23 appearances, scoring three times.
